Output e04cb8b804955cad33337ab0782ca38296bd6be6639f9152d1aabb7b5fa57cd3:0

value
2303000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 53ac639fe265d8b4e454933c6d03c06b8ec48f07 OP_EQUAL
address
39KSXGsJCoEEgVNmn4P87cs2QiWtWKT19P
transaction
e04cb8b804955cad33337ab0782ca38296bd6be6639f9152d1aabb7b5fa57cd3
confirmations
281639
spent
true